WebGenerally, pH of 4.80 in the curd can be used for normal skim milk when rennet is used. Use 1.2 cm (3/8”) knives. After cutting, allow the curd to rest undisturbed for 15 to 20 min. Raise the temperature of the heating water at a rate such that the temperature in the vat rises 0.5°C each 5 min for the first 30 min. Dissolve 1.5 tsp (7.3ml) of citric acid into a ¼ cup (59ml) of clean warmed water. 2. Pour this mixture into the milk using only 2-3 gentle strokes and proceed to slowly warm the milk to a temperature not lower or higher than 86-88f (30-31c). You will want to maintain this temperature until the curds are formed and you cut ...
